§ 528. Transitional provisions. Remuneration used to establish a\nvalid original claim prior to the first day of April, nineteen hundred\nninety-nine may be used to establish a subsequent valid original claim.\nUnder such circumstances, the general account rather than the affected\nemployer's account shall be charged for the portion of experience rating\ncharges attributable to such remuneration.\n
